Abstract: The present invention provides a concentrate for dilution with water in the preparation of an agricultural composition for application to crops, soil or animals. The concentrate is recommended for use with agricultural chemicals whose agricultural activity varies with the pH of the water. It comprises an active ingredient and a combination of pH indicators for coloring the water, the pH indicators being selected so as to indicate different colors of spray water at different pH levels. The proportions of active ingredient and pH indicators are selected so that when the concentrate is added to water, the pH indicators indicate visually upper and lower pH limits for optimum activity of the agricultural chemical.

Abstract: The invention relates to compositions useful in the field of agricultural chemistry and methods for making and using the compositions. The compositions include (i) a permeabilizing agent, and (ii) a active component, for example, a pesticide or plant growth regulator, and can include additional components as well, for example, flow agents. The permeabilizing agent, or a mixture of permeabilizing agents, acts as an adjuvant to the active component or chemicals to improve the degree of efficacy of the active component or speed of action of the active component. The permeabilizing agents are typically one or more chelating agents, cationic materials, anionic materials, and zwitterionic materials, and include polyphosphate salts. Examples of cationic materials include polyamines such as ethylenediamine and quaternary ammonium salts. The active components can be pesticides, herbicides, insecticides, fungicides, virucides, bacteriocides, and acaricides.
Abstract: Spray of discharge drift is controlled in aqueous mixtures with the inclusion of a substantially neutral pH drift control agent containing lecithin, a viscosity modifying agent, and a water dispersing agent. In one embodiment, the viscosity modifying agent is a methyl ester and the water dispersing agent is a polyoxyethylene ether. In a preferred embodiment the viscosity modify agent is methyl soyate and the water dispersing agent has the formula H23C11(CH2CH2O)5H. The lecithin-based drift control agents of the present invention reduce the formation of fine droplets when the mixtures are atomized, thereby reducing the amount of the mixture that drifts outside of the area targeted to receive the spray or discharge.
Abstract: A method of defoliating plants includes applying to plants an effective amount of a first active ingredient selected from the group consisting of substituted nitroguanidine and cyanoguanidine compounds of the formula:
wherein R1 is NO2 or CN; R2 is CH3, C2 H5, CF3, n-C3 H7, CH2 OCH3 or CH2CH═CH2; X is hydrogen, o-F, m-F, p-F, m-OCH3, m-OH or p-Cl; and the salts, tautomers and optical isomers thereof; an effective amount of a second active ingredient and optionally, an adjuvant.

Abstract: This invention is related to glucoxide derivatives for enzyme modification of the following general formula (1), to provide a lipid-coated enzyme showing high activity in organic solvents; antifouling paint compositions containing a lipid-coated enzyme being stable in organic solvents by coating with a C.sub.6 to C.sub.30 lipid, and a paint resin, to be capable of forming paint films having good antifouling activity and durability and allowing an enzyme to retain good stability in the paint and in paint films; and self-polishing antifouling paint compositions containing an enzyme-susceptible resin and a lipid-coated enzyme capable of catalyzing the degradation of said resin and being stable in organic solvents by coating with a C.sub.6 to C.sub.30 lipid, to retain the antifouling effect for a prolonged period of time without adversely affecting the environment.
Abstract: A composition exhibiting increased defoliation and growth inhibition efficacy comprises the mixture of an amide-sulfuric acid adduct and a phosphonic acid and/or phosphonic acid derivative or salt.
